spark與hive的優缺點是什么
小億
149
2024-04-12 17:35:14
Spark優點:
- 高性能:Spark采用內存計算,比Hive更快速。
- 處理實時數據:Spark可以處理實時數據流,支持流式計算。
- 處理復雜計算:Spark支持復雜的計算操作,如圖計算、機器學習等。
- 靈活性:Spark支持多種編程語言,并且可以與多種數據存儲系統集成。
Spark缺點:
- 學習曲線陡峭:Spark相對復雜,需要較長時間學習和掌握。
- 硬件要求高:Spark對硬件資源要求較高,需要更多的內存和CPU資源。
- 不適用于小數據集:對于小數據集,Spark的開銷可能會超過實際計算的時間。
Hive優點:
- 易于學習和使用:Hive采用類SQL語言,更容易上手。
- 處理大數據:Hive適用于處理大規模數據集。
- 成熟穩定:Hive是基于Hadoop的數據倉庫解決方案,經過長期的發展和優化,穩定性較高。
Hive缺點:
- 性能較低:Hive采用磁盤存儲,性能相對較低。
- 不適用于實時處理:Hive不適合處理實時數據,只能進行批處理。
- 需要依賴Hadoop:Hive需要依賴Hadoop平臺,對硬件資源和環境要求較高。
石阡县|
双柏县|
青河县|
北海市|
青冈县|
天全县|
奉节县|
玉林市|
高安市|
牡丹江市|
保德县|
徐水县|
绥德县|
东方市|
剑阁县|
巴彦县|
宜章县|
广昌县|
洱源县|
曲沃县|
丘北县|
东辽县|
茂名市|
白玉县|
措勤县|
宁河县|
林西县|
齐齐哈尔市|
新民市|
桦川县|
德清县|
武平县|
泰来县|
平原县|
鄂托克前旗|
平远县|
宁海县|
方山县|
同德县|
浏阳市|
德安县|